Genshin Impact is renowned for its diverse range of achievements, from the whimsical to the challenging. The newly introduced region of Natlan is no exception, featuring its own set of elusive achievements that players might easily overlook. These hidden achievements not only offer a surprise but also reward players with valuable Primogems. This guide provides a comprehensive look at all the hidden achievements in Natlan as of Version 5.0, with the promise of more to come as the region continues to expand and introduce its final three tribes.

Dance! Dance! Dance!

To unlock this achievement, all you need to do is witness a dance battle in the Children of Echoes tribe. Teleport to the waypoint within the tribe's area and head left towards the nearby bridge. You’ll find a stage with NPCs dancing; simply stand there for a few moments to earn the achievement.

Hot! HOT!

Achieving this is straightforward—just find a lava pool and jump in. Natlan features three lava pools, with two being quest-locked. You can locate a non-quest lava pool underneath Ameyalco Waters, in the Flamegranate Tree Roots Cave, or at the Phlogiston Research Extraction Center.

Whisper Of The Heart

For this achievement, head to the People of the Springs tribe and use the Reputation teleportation waypoint. From there, cross the bridge to find musicians playing near a building. Stand near them to earn the achievement. Note that it can take anywhere from 5 seconds to 20 minutes for the achievement to register. If it doesn’t unlock within 5 minutes, try teleporting out and back in, or log out and log back into the game to resolve any issues.

Please Stay Your H…Feet

This fun achievement involves trying to get stomped by a Long-Necked Rhino. Find a Rhino and try to provoke it into moving. Rhinos with Cacahautl’s growing underneath them are known to move more frequently. You can also interact with nearby beetles or throw a Flamegranate seed to agitate the Rhino.

Farewell, Friend

This bittersweet achievement is earned by dying while in Saurian form. You can achieve this by drowning, falling into a lava pool, jumping off a high cliff, or perishing in battle while in Saurian form.

High-Speed Lifting

Obtaining this achievement is simple and should be familiar to those who have unlocked the People of the Springs area. High-Speed Lifting is awarded when you ride Spiritways for the first time, either by inhabiting a Koholasaurus or using Mualani’s skill.

Imperishable Night

To unlock Imperishable Night, activate the Nightsoul Blessing period for 18 seconds. This can be achieved using Natlan characters like Mualani, Kinich, or Kachina. Since Kachina is available for free, she’s a good option for players without limited Natlan characters. Ensure you are in an area with Phlogiston particles, such as Sulfurous Veins or the People of the Springs, to avoid running out of Phlogiston and missing the achievement.

Only The Night Breeze Can Be Heard

This achievement requires defeating enemies using any Nightsoul attack within 5 seconds. Strategize your attacks and switch quickly when the Nightsoul mechanic is triggered (indicated by your character's name glowing orange). Characters like Kachina or Mualani are ideal for this task.

Maybe This Is A Good Place To Camp?

To earn this achievement, go to the Rest Area Entrance in Tequemecan Valley and interact with the Glowing Structure you see immediately upon entering Natlan. You will receive the achievement as soon as you engage with it.

Blessings Never Come In Pairs

Find a Tepetlisaurus in the Sulfurous Veins, located south of the waypoint entrance. From the teleport waypoint, head behind you towards a bridge and a tribal warrior camp. Use the Tepetlisaurus to fall into a hole filled with explosives and trigger them to earn the achievement. This can also be done with any Saurian form by causing the explosives to detonate.

Dream Through The Web

Collecting four Ancient Chronicle of the Dreamseeker Priest books will unlock this achievement. These books are scattered across Natlan, and finding them involves a lot of trekking through the region’s mountains.

Saurian-Hunting Black Arrow

To unlock this achievement, destroy the Goldflame Qucusaur Tyrant’s shield while it is in its Golden State. During this phase, the boss will transform and fly around, making it challenging to break the shield. Use a hydro team with a shielder for the best results, as hydro bow characters can keep a safe distance and continuously break the shield.

Et Tu, Dinobrute?

This achievement requires quick action during the fight with the Gluttonous Yumkasaur Mountain King. Look for Flamegranates dropping near him and use a pyro attack to break each one before the boss absorbs them.

…And Thanks For All The Fish!

Complete the quest "Feeling Like Fish Today!" with your Saurian companion to earn this achievement. The quest can be found on a dock near the edge of a cliff, east of the furthest teleport waypoint in Ameyalco Waters.

A New Hope

Unlock this achievement by completing the quest "Waiting for Seeds to Sprout," part of the In The Footsteps of the Chosen of Dragons quest chain. After completing the quest, teleport to the Ancient Watchtower domain, head behind it up the path, and wait one in-game day for the Embercore Flower to bloom.

A Final Kindness

To achieve this, complete the Lies and Promises quest, which involves interacting with a Strange Yumkasaur near Teticpac Peak. This quest is part of the In The Footsteps of the Chosen of Dragons chain. After completing it, return to the Strange Yumkasaurus and feed it to receive the achievement.

The Packages Returned

Find all four Broken Packages scattered around Natlan to unlock this achievement. After locating each package, seek out Michica, a shop owner at the Scions of the Canopy tribe, who will provide instructions for fixing the packages. Once completed, deliver them to Chanca, Acat, Imix, and Tirda.

Only The Training Grounds Are Left?

Discover Firethief’s Isle to unlock this achievement. The island is not visible on the map until you unlock the teleport waypoint. To reach it, teleport to any mainland waypoint and use a Koholasaurus to swim there.

By exploring these hidden achievements, players can uncover the full depth of Natlan’s offerings and gain valuable rewards along the way.
